OK. When JAWS runs as an application, it will not speak at the log on
prompts, nor will it speak in any other Windows-based password
dialogues, such as when you unlock your computer. JAWS will also quit
before Windows shuts down, making you have no speech during the shut
down process. However, if JAWS runs as a service then it will speak
those, plus it will speak until your computer's shut down. Hope this
helps.

> > > >       > > Hi all,
> > > > > > I've recently discovered that there is a way to > > > > manually
start
> > JAWS as a
> > > > > > service using the JAWS shortcut placed on the desktop > > > > once
> > JAWS is
> > > >       > > installed. Here's how to do it:
> > > >       > > 1. Go to the desktop with Windows M
> > > >       > > 2. Press j until JAWS <version> (where <version> is the
> > version(s) of
> > > >       > > JAWS you've installed, such as JAWS 8.0).
> > > > > > 3. Press alt enter to open the JAWS properties. The > > > > JAWS
> > properties
> > > > > > dialogue box appears, with the target edit field in > > > > focus.
> > > >       > > 4. Delete what's in the target field and type the
following,
> > exactly as
> > > >       > > shown:
> > > >       > > net start jfwservice
> > > >       > > 5. Press enter.
> > > >       > > 6. Press F5 to refresh your desktop.
> > > >       > > To test this:
> > > >       > > 1. Unload JAWS with insert F4 and enter.
> > > >       > > 2. Go to the desktop and press enter on the JAWS icon
whose
> > properties
> > > >       > > you have modified.
> > > > > > 3. Although JAWS will load as expected, you'll notice > > > > that
> > unlike the
> > > >       > > regular shortcut that's placed after you've installed
JAWS,
> > JAWS will
> > > >       > > speak even after you've logged off windows!
